For individuals serving lengthy sentences, the possibility of compassionate release can offer a glimmer of hope. This legal mechanism allows for early release from prison when an inmate's health has worsened, making continued incarceration {undulysevere|problematic. Compassionate release is not simply a reward but a recognition of the evolving circumstances that may render a lengthy sentence cruel. It allows for renewal into society, focusing on recovery rather than further confinement.
- Proponents of compassionate release argue that it provides a humane and just solution for those who are no longer a threat to society. They emphasize the importance of understanding in our justice system, particularly when dealing with elderly populations.
- Critics often express concerns about potential recidivism. They argue that compassionate release could weaken public safety and discourage law enforcement. This debate highlights the complexities of balancing rehabilitation with compassion in our legal system.
